Output 171ef864807a6812626e2b6c36042c56b7c769f16d58a0f7a13aae89500d9cc1:0

value
27431876
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2171f6df6cbdba989cb854e16b59e6a922885ad OP_EQUAL
address
MNgDQ73fYvJCfrvNMLxCJt95Lg2f7foJ4W
transaction
171ef864807a6812626e2b6c36042c56b7c769f16d58a0f7a13aae89500d9cc1
spent
true